Choice Financial Group
Choice Financial Group received 346 applications in 2025 and made 275 mortgages, in 67 counties across 17 states. The median rate its borrowers got was 6.625% on a median loan of $275,000. Of 305 decisions, 17 were denials — 5.6%, most often for debt-to-income ratio.

By loan purpose
| Purpose | Mortgages made | Median rate | Median loan | Denied |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Home purchase | 226 | 6.625% | $275,000 | 2.5% |
| Refinancing | 31 | 7.000% | $130,000 | 19.5% |
| Cash-out refinancing | 4 | Under 10 loans | Under 10 loans | 0.0% |
| Other purposes | 14 | 6.875% | $280,000 | 17.7% |

Counts, medians and denial shares are computed from the Home Mortgage Disclosure Act loan-level file for 2025, published by the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au through the FFIEC: every application a covered lender received, as the lender reported it. A median rate is what borrowers got, not what you will be offered — it depends on the loan, the property, your credit and the market on the day, and no figure here is a quote. A median over fewer than 10 loans is not shown: it is a number with no meaning and a real person's rate half-exposed. Those cells say "under 10 loans" and the count is still published.
